This circular amends the Single Circular on Insurance and Sureties to introduce a transitional calculation method for the maximum probable loss in the agricultural and livestock insurance line when technical bases cannot be applied, requiring zero deductions under specific conditions. It incorporates HR Ratings de México, S.A. de C.V. into the list of specialized rating agencies whose credit ratings may be used for solvency calculations, reinsurance recoverable estimates, and financial reinsurance operations. Additionally, it removes the requirement for insurance and surety institutions to contractually mandate Mexican financial entities to provide specific risk factor data for foreign investments, as this information is already available through price providers. The modifications take effect the day following publication in the Official Gazette.
